Think the market is crashing? ๐Ÿ“‰ Not at the moment. ๐Ÿ›‘ Itโ€™s actually โ€œVolatilityโ€โ€”and for long-term investors, thatโ€™s good news. โœ… The โ€œMarch Correctionโ€ has put major indices into the red for the year. Here is where the market stands as of March 24, 2026: โ€ข S&P 500 (US Large Cap): -3.54% YTD โ€ข MSCI World (Global Developed): -2.35% YTD โ€ข FTSE Global All Cap (Total World): -3.13% YTD Know the difference: โ€ข Volatility: The speed and frequency at which prices move up and down. Itโ€™s the โ€œnoiseโ€ of the market. โ€ข Pullback: A minor drop of 5% to 10% from a recent peak. โ€ข Correction: A more serious drop of 10% to 20%โ€”often seen as a โ€œprice reset.โ€ โ€ข Bear Market: A sustained drop of 20% or more from the highs. The Strategy: Why Volatility is Your Friend The market is currently volatile, which is actually good news for your portfolio. This is exactly how you get your average down when Dollar/Pound Cost Averaging. By keeping your monthly contributions the same, you naturally buy more shares when prices are lower. You will see pullbacks, corrections, and bear markets over your investment cycleโ€”they are a normal part of the process. Unless you need your money in the next 2 to 5 years (depending on your personal risk tolerance), you should not be invested in these assets. If your timeline is long-term, the best move is to do nothing except keep adding each month. Why does price suddenly jump thousands of dollars? The market moves where liquidity is. Most people watch the chart โ€” but not what actually moves price. Liquidity isnโ€™t just money. Itโ€™s structure. And it has three layers: 1. #Spot โ€” real demand Funds, ETFs, whales, retail. This is where true demand forms. If big players buy โ†’ price rises. But when spot is thin โ†’ even small volume can move price fast. 2. #Derivatives โ€” positions Futures and perpetuals. Key metric: #OpenInterest (OI) โ€” OI rising โ†’ new positions entering โ€” OI falling โ†’ positions closing Sometimes price is flat, but OI grows โ†’ tension builds 3. #Liquidations โ€” the trigger Stops and margin levels. When price hits them โ†’ chain reaction: liquidations โ†’ acceleration โ†’ more liquidations Thatโ€™s how moves appear out of nowhere. The market constantly switches between: โ€ข demand-driven moves โ€ข position-driven moves โ€ข liquidation-driven moves And price behaves differently in each. Thatโ€™s why sometimes news does nothing โ€” and other times price explodes without it. If you only watch the chart โ€” you see the result. If you understand liquidity โ€” you see the cause. Fast price moves donโ€™t always mean something is wrong. They just feel that way. Weโ€™re used to markets that move slowly, where changes happen in the background and get explained after. So when prices adjust quickly, it feels unusual โ€” almost like a warning. But in many cases, itโ€™s just the market processing things in real time. Digital assets tend to show that process more clearly. They donโ€™t smooth it out as much. So movement appears sharper, more visible. Usually, it reflects something simple: people seeing things differently new information coming in liquidity shifting And an important point people often mix up: Volatility isnโ€™t the same as risk. Movement tells you how prices are changing, not whether something is fundamentally broken. Once that clicks, those moves start to feel a bit less dramatic. The moneyโ€™s made in the middle. This is why 90% of retail investors underperform buy and hold even when theyโ€™re actively trying to time the market. The emotional loop of holding through tops, panic selling bottoms, seeking confirmation bias during recovery, and FOMO buying back in higher is a wealth destruction cycle that repeats every single bear market. The problem isnโ€™t lack of information, itโ€™s lack of a systematic decision framework that tells you when to take profits, how much to rotate to cash, and what conditions need to exist before redeploying capital. If you donโ€™t have a plan for drawdowns before they happen, youโ€™ll default to emotion when volatility hits and make every single mistake I just described. The strange thing about market shocksโ€ฆ they rarely last as long as the headlines do. When something dramatic happens in the world, markets often react immediately. Prices move, volatility increases, and it can feel like something fundamental has changed overnight. But historically, many of these shocks have been temporary. Markets dislike uncertainty. Once uncertainty begins to settle, markets often settle too. Which is exactly why diversification exists. A well diversified portfolio spreads risk across different regions, sectors and asset classes. It means one event, however dramatic it may feel at the time, is less likely to dominate your entire financial plan.
